Car Workshop Owner Losses RM300,000 In Fire
Updated: 2015-02-11-12:00
MELAKA, Feb 11 (Bernama) — The owner of a car workshop in Kampung Padang, Jalan Pokok Mangga, suffered losses amounting to about RM300,000 in a fire today.
The owner of the premises, David Heng, 30, when met said he received a call from a neighbour about the fire at 2am and upon arrival at the scene, the blaze which was at its peak had destroyed two one-ton lorries, three motorcycles and a car.
Meanwhile, Melaka Fire and Rescue Department Public Relations Officer, Mohd Hafidzatullah Rashid said 20 firemen in three engines managed to douse the blaze at around 4.29am.
On another incident, Hafidzatullah said a mini market in Tanjung Kling, here was gutted by fire.
He said 13 firemen in three engines were rushed to the scene after receiving a distress call at about 5am.
He said firemen arrived at the site 10 minutes later and brought the fire under control in about 20 minutes.
